Cooking Up an Explanation

Curated and Reviewed by Lesson Planet
This Cooking Up an Explanation lesson plan also includes:
  • Worksheet
  • Join to access all included materials

Learners pose scientific questions about food items and research their explanations. They then create recipe cards with the answers and present their findings in a cooking show format.
